Informationen zum Autor Sukhdev Sandhu is the author of, among other books, London Calling: How Black and Asian Writers Imagined a City , I'll Get My Coat , and Night Haunt s. He lives in New york and London, and writes for the London Review of Books , Modern Painters and the TLS . He is the award-winning chief film critic of the Daily Telegraph and Associate Professor of English literature at New York University. Klappentext An evocative journey through 21st Century London under the cover of darkness. Zusammenfassung Brilliantly imagined journey into the dark heart of twenty-first century London! from the avian police to security guards! urban fox hunters and exorcists.
